Pelagic Records
Pelagic Records will be releasing select bands and artists in the future that deliver quality music and art and share a common vision of tastefulness and style.
The label is closely connected to the Berlin-based international musicians’ collective The Ocean.
Our philosophy is to release few records a year, and to maintain high standards of quality and aesthetics. The label is technically open for artists of any stylistic context, from experimental black-metal to singer-songwriter to aethiopian fusion jazz, as long as they are genuine and challenging, and their art inspiring and moving.
We are big fans of the idea of the album, which is increasingly getting discarded in the age of myspace. Pelagic will be releasing albums, because we believe in the idea that an album can be more, and should be more, than the sum of its tracks.
